Problem

Current storytelling mediums, such as books, lack the ability to seamlessly integrate and coordinate visual, audio, and textual components in a dynamic and collaborative manner, limiting the engagement and sharing of digital stories across remote parties.

Innovation Solution

A digital story editing system that includes modules for sound effect management, soundtrack control, face replacement, page order management, pacing, and sharing, enabling the creation and editing of digital stories with coordinated visual, audio, and textual elements, allowing for remote collaboration and presentation.

Solution Approach 1:

The editing system is divided into distinct functional modules (visual element module, audio module, text module, animation module, timing module) that each handle specific aspects of story creation. This segmentation allows precise control over each component type while keeping individual modules relatively simple, resolving the contradiction by breaking down complex coordination tasks into manageable specialized units.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#1Segmentation

Solution Approach 2:

The patent introduces a timing module as an intermediary that coordinates between different media components. This mediator synchronizes visual elements, audio tracks, text display, and animations, ensuring precise coordination without requiring direct complex interactions between all modules. The timing module acts as a central controller that simplifies the overall system architecture while maintaining high coordination precision.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#24Intermediary (Mediator)

PatentUS11714957B2Digital story generation
Publication Date: 2023.08.01 STORYFORGE LLC
  • US11714957B2 patent drawing
  • US11714957B2 patent drawing
  • US11714957B2 patent drawing

AI summary

A digital story includes textual, visual, and/or audio aspects. Generation of a new digital story and/or editing of an existing digital story can include, for instance, coordinating presentation of textual, visual, and/or audio aspects of the digital story. A digital story can be viewed and/or accessed by a user remote from one or more authors of the digital story.
